How would you treat a patient with small fiber neuropathy and elevated FGFR3 titers of 6000?

Assuming no other cause of neuropathy has been found, the short answer is symptomatic treatment with meds for neuropathic pain like gabapentin, pregabalin, tricyclics, other antidepressants, etc.
I will explain why immunotherapy with IVIG is probably NOT the way to go.
